4 . 1 Analysis of Soil and„Ground Water Samples <br /> Soil samples collected from ABM-1, AB-2 , and MW-10 through MW-12 <br /> and ground water samples collected from MW-7 . MW--8 , and MW-10 <br /> through MW-12 were analyzed for the following: <br /> © TPH--G using EPA Methods 5030 and 8015G <br /> o BTEX using EPA Methods 5030 and 8020 <br /> o TPH-D using EPA Methods 5030 and 8015D <br /> Results of laboratory analysis of soil and ground water samples <br /> are summarized in Tables 1 and 2 , respectively. Official <br /> laboratory reports and chain of custody documents are included in <br /> Appendix G. <br /> 5. 0 DISCUSSION OF RESULTS AND FINDINGS <br /> A brief description of site geology and hydrogeology based on <br /> field activities and results of laboratory analysis of the soil <br /> and ground water is discussed below. <br /> 5. 1 Site Geology <br /> Based on this and previous subsurface investigations, the <br /> stratigraphy beneath the site consists primarily of silty sand <br /> and poorly-graded sand with interbedded silty sand and silty clay <br /> units across the site (refer to Hydrogeologi.c Cross Sections A-A' <br /> and B-B' ; Figures 5 and 6) . <br /> 5. 2 Site Hydro_ ect ologv_ <br /> The average depth to ground water beneath the site is 66 fbg. <br /> Ground water elevations from MW-7 , MW-8, and MW-10 through MW-12 , <br /> as measured on April 7 , 1992 , were used to develop the ground <br /> water elevation map shown in Figure 3 . The average ground water <br /> gradient onsite is estimated to be 0. 002 foot per foot to the <br /> east. <br /> 5 . 3 Results of Soil Analysis <br /> Analytical results of soil samples collected and analyzed are <br /> summarized in Table 1, and revealed the following: <br /> o TPH-D and TPH-G were detected in samples collected from <br /> MW--10 (12 and 270 parts per million) (ppm) ) , at 46 fbg, <br /> respectively. <br /> • Benzene was detected in soil samples collected from MW-10 <br /> and MW-12 at depths ranging from 46 fbg to 71 fbg. <br /> 4 <br />
